Sample Answer

The accessibility of books in today’s world plays a pivotal role in enhancing global education, primarily by democratizing knowledge. With the advent of digital platforms and e-books, educational resources that were once confined to affluent areas are now available to a broader, more diverse audience. This proliferation of literature facilitates self-directed learning and empowers individuals in underprivileged regions to acquire necessary skills and information without financial burdens. Moreover, the ease of access to a wide array of perspectives fosters critical thinking and cultural understanding, which are essential in our increasingly interconnected world. Readers are encouraged to explore diverse narratives, thus broadening their horizons and cultivating empathy. In essence, the enhanced availability of books serves not merely as a vehicle for knowledge acquisition but as a catalyst for societal transformation and global collaboration in educational endeavors.
